Output 583e95659092563df3f5d3f64b449e2ffd13af447803c1e14cdba896e1ed73e3:9

value
309468
script pubkey
OP_0 OP_PUSHBYTES_20 c1753c12adb260bfa8781220980671907fe3fb46
address
bc1qc96ncy4dkfstl2rczgsfspn3jpl7876xcftysx
transaction
583e95659092563df3f5d3f64b449e2ffd13af447803c1e14cdba896e1ed73e3
spent
true